P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: waagerechte Linie neben Text



letscho84
04-11-2012, 21:11
Hallo zusammen,

ist es möglich eine Linie neben einen Text zusetzen? Ich möchte eine Überschrift setzen und dann einen kleinen Freiraum haben und dann einen Waagerechte Linie bis zum Rand des Dokumentes setzen. Siehe hier: http://mrunix.de/forums/showthread.php?t=74208. Ich wollte das für mein Lebenslauf machen.

Habe es gerade mit:


\titel{Text \noindent\rule{\textwidth}{1pt}}

probiert aber dort wird dann nur die Linie über die gesamte Seite gezogen und das Wort in den Rand geschoben.

Ich hoffe ihr wisst was ich meine und ihr könnt mir behilflich sein.

Danke und viele Grüße,
Letscho

Sepp99
04-11-2012, 23:41
Sollte mit
\hrulefill klappen, wie die Dicke der Linie eingestellt werden kann steht in http://tex.stackexchange.com/questions/65731/what-is-the-thickness-of-hrulefill

\makeatletter
\def\hrulefill{\leavevmode\leaders\hrule height 2pt\hfill\kern\z@}
\makeatother

Ungetestet, da kein Minimalbeispiel.

Gruß, Sepp.-

localghost
05-11-2012, 11:41
Du kannst dir auch einen eigenen Befehl mit einem optionalen Argument definieren. Hier mit xparse (http://ctan.org/pkg/xparse).

\documentclass[ngerman]{scrartcl}
\usepackage[T1]{fontenc}
\usepackage{selinput}
\SelectInputMappings{ % semi-automatic determination
adieresis={ä}, % of input encoding by a
germandbls={ß}, % list of selected glyphs
Euro={€} % see: http://partners.adobe.com/public/developer/en/opentype/glyphlist.txt
}
\usepackage{babel}
\usepackage{xparse}

\NewDocumentCommand{\rulefill}{o}{%
\leavevmode\leaders\hrule \IfNoValueTF{#1}{\relax}{height #1}\hfill\kern0pt%
}

\begin{document}
Text\enspace\rulefill[0.5ex]

Text\enspace\rulefill
\end{document}


Thorsten

letscho84
05-11-2012, 18:23
Danke euch beiden für die Hilfe.

Ich habe mich für die Variante von Sepp entschieden und es noch etwas abgewandelt! Danke für eure Hilfe.

Grüße, Letscho


Sollte mit
\hrulefill klappen, wie die Dicke der Linie eingestellt werden kann steht in http://tex.stackexchange.com/questions/65731/what-is-the-thickness-of-hrulefill

\makeatletter
\def\hrulefill{\leavevmode\leaders\hrule height 2pt\hfill\kern\z@}
\makeatother

Ungetestet, da kein Minimalbeispiel.

Gruß, Sepp.-